FMSS Export/Import Instructions

Instructions for exporting data from the Facility Maintenence and Management System (FMSS) and importing the data into our enterprise facilities database. This process should take about 1 hour, and should be done on a regular schedule to ensure that our GIS databases are in sync with FMSS.

An automated solution to this problem has been attempted. See the Facility Processing Repo for details. Unfortunately, the SOAP services exposed by Maximo (the FMSS vendor) do not provide all of the attributes that we need, so we are using this manual process until we are successful at getting Maximo to enhance those services.

Work around for CSV Import Problems

SSMS v18 "upgraded" the CSV import tool with the ability to interpret the schema in the CSV data. Unfortunately it is broken (https://feedback.azure.com/forums/908035-sql-server/suggestions/38096989-ssms-import-flat-file-fails-to-import-all-data). To work around this problem, we need to add dummy rows to the top of our CSV data so the importer will get close enough to the correct Schema that we can import it without data loss. It appears that Azure Data Studio uses the same CSV interpretation engine.

The solutions is to create new data rows below the first data row (not directly below the header) such that there are more than 10% unique values that have the correct data type. The values in the columns must be unique. For all but assets, this means 2 new rows. For assets it means 7 new rows. Be sure to keep the first row of column names. Paste these dummy rows after the first row of data (rows 3+) otherwise the import will think these are multiple rows of column names.
